对于很多刚接触云数据库的用户来说,Oracle一直带着一点“专业门槛高”的标签。事实上,只要理清思路,借助成熟的云服务平台,即使是零基础的小白,也能比较顺利地完成部署、连接和基础使用。本文就围绕腾讯云oracle这一主题,从准备工作、部署流程、连接方式、常见问题到实际案例,带你一步步建立完整认知,帮助你更快上手。

之所以很多企业会关注腾讯云oracle,原因并不复杂。Oracle数据库本身在事务处理、数据一致性、企业级稳定性方面长期拥有较强口碑,而云平台则进一步降低了硬件采购、机房维护和初期建设的难度。对于中小团队、开发测试项目,甚至传统企业数字化转型场景来说,云上部署Oracle,既能保留成熟数据库能力,也能提高资源使用效率。
一、在开始之前,先搞懂你要做什么
很多新手第一次接触Oracle,容易直接冲进控制台创建实例,结果部署完却不知道怎么连,也不清楚后续该做哪些初始化操作。正确的思路应该是先明确目标。
- 如果你是学习测试,重点在于快速创建环境、熟悉连接工具和基本SQL操作。
- 如果你是企业项目试运行,重点在于网络配置、账号权限、安全策略和备份方案。
- 如果你是从本地环境迁移到云端,则需要提前考虑数据导入导出、兼容性以及业务停机窗口。
理解这一点很重要,因为不同目标会直接影响你在腾讯云oracle部署时的配置选择,比如CPU、内存、磁盘大小、可用区以及公网访问策略。
二、部署前需要准备哪些内容
在正式创建Oracle环境之前,建议先准备以下几项基础条件。
- 腾讯云账号:这是使用所有云服务的前提,完成实名认证后才能更稳定地进行资源购买与管理。
- 明确版本需求:不同Oracle版本在兼容性、功能支持上存在差异,项目若有历史系统依赖,版本选择尤其关键。
- 网络规划:包括VPC、子网、安全组规则等。如果只是自己学习,可适度简化;如果面向团队协作,则需要更规范的网络隔离。
- 连接工具:常见有SQL Developer、PL/SQL Developer、Navicat等。新手建议先用图形化工具,操作更直观。
- 远程登录工具:如果涉及云服务器安装Oracle环境,还需要准备SSH或远程桌面工具。
这里要提醒一点,很多人理解腾讯云oracle时,会默认认为它一定是“点一下就拥有完整数据库”的托管模式。实际上,具体实现路径可能包括云服务器自建Oracle环境,也可能是围绕云基础设施进行数据库部署与运维。因此在选择方案前,要先搞清楚自己的管理能力和项目需求。
三、小白也能看懂的部署流程
下面用最容易理解的方式,介绍一个典型的云上Oracle部署思路。即使你之前没接触过,也可以大致照着执行。
第一步,选择计算资源。进入腾讯云控制台后,先选择合适的云服务器配置。Oracle对内存较为敏感,学习环境不需要太高规格,但也不要过低,否则安装和运行体验会比较差。一般来说,测试环境可从基础配置起步,后续根据负载再升级。
第二步,配置网络环境。建议新手使用默认VPC进行入门,但一定要关注安全组。Oracle常用监听端口需要按需放通,同时不要把所有端口直接暴露到公网。最稳妥的方式,是只允许固定IP访问数据库端口。
第三步,安装Oracle数据库。这一步是很多人最担心的部分。其实只要按照官方安装文档或镜像说明逐项执行,并不神秘。安装过程中通常涉及系统参数调整、依赖包安装、数据库软件部署、监听配置、实例创建等环节。新手第一次操作时,建议边记录边执行,方便以后复盘。
第四步,配置监听与服务名。数据库安装完成后,必须确认监听器正常运行,并记住主机地址、端口号、服务名或SID。这些参数是后续连接数据库的关键。如果你连接工具填写错误,往往会误以为部署失败,其实只是配置不匹配。
第五步,创建用户并分配权限。不要长期使用系统管理员账号进行业务开发。正确做法是新建业务用户,并按需授予表空间、连接权限和对象操作权限。这不仅更安全,也更符合规范。
四、连接数据库时,最容易踩的坑有哪些
很多用户完成腾讯云oracle部署后,以为已经大功告成,结果在连接阶段频繁报错。其实常见问题通常集中在以下几个方面。
- 安全组未放通:服务器明明正常运行,但客户端始终连不上,很可能是端口没有开放。
- 监听未启动:数据库实例已启动,不代表监听器一定正常工作。
- 服务名填写错误:Oracle连接常见的一个细节问题,就是SID和Service Name混淆。
- 用户名权限不足:能连上数据库,却无法建表、导入数据,通常是授权不完整。
- 字符集不一致:导入中文数据出现乱码,多半与字符集设置有关。
对于新手来说,一个很实用的方法是把问题拆开排查:先确认服务器是否能访问,再确认端口是否开放,然后确认监听是否正常,最后检查账号和连接参数。这样比盲目重复重装效率高得多。
五、一个适合新手理解的实际案例
假设你是一家小型电商公司的技术负责人,公司原本用本地测试机运行数据库,但随着开发人员增加,经常出现环境不统一、数据丢失、机器性能不足的问题。于是你决定尝试腾讯云oracle方案,用于订单系统测试环境。
在这个案例中,你可以这样规划:
- 先购买一台适中的云服务器,部署Oracle作为测试数据库。
- 通过VPC和安全组限制只有公司办公网络可以访问数据库端口。
- 为开发组、测试组分别创建独立账号,避免互相影响。
- 每天定时导出测试数据,并配合云硬盘快照做基础备份。
- 在项目迭代期间,根据并发和SQL执行情况逐步调整资源配置。
这样做的价值非常直接。第一,所有成员连接的是统一环境,减少“我本地能跑”的沟通成本;第二,数据安全和权限管理比本地机器更规范;第三,后续如果测试环境需要扩容,也不必重新采购硬件。这正是很多团队选择腾讯云来承载Oracle学习、测试和过渡业务的重要原因。
六、使用过程中要重点关注的几个优化方向
当你已经能够正常使用数据库后,就不能只停留在“能连上”这个层面了。真正有价值的入门,是从部署走向稳定使用。
首先是备份。无论数据库规模大小,备份都是底线。很多新手只关注安装成功,却忽略数据恢复能力。一旦误删表或实例异常,没有备份就很被动。
其次是权限控制。不要让所有人都用高权限账号,尤其是在团队环境中。最小权限原则能显著降低误操作风险。
再次是性能观察。如果你发现查询越来越慢,不一定是云平台问题,也可能是索引缺失、SQL写法不合理、内存配置偏低等原因。学会看基础监控数据,是使用腾讯云oracle时非常实用的能力。
最后是成本管理。云资源的优点是灵活,但灵活也意味着如果不关注使用情况,可能会出现资源浪费。学习环境在不用时可适当调整策略,企业环境则要结合业务峰谷选择更合理的配置。
七、写给初学者的几个建议
如果你是第一次接触Oracle,不要试图一天内把所有知识都学完。你真正需要掌握的,是一条清晰的学习主线:先会部署,再会连接,再会建库建表,接着学备份恢复和基础优化。沿着这个路径前进,你会发现原本看起来复杂的数据库系统,其实也能逐步拆解理解。
同时,建议你在每次操作后都做好记录,例如监听端口是什么、服务名是什么、创建过哪些用户、修改过哪些参数。对于新手来说,这份操作笔记的价值甚至不亚于教程本身。很多部署失败并不是不会,而是改动太多之后忘了自己做过什么。
八、总结
总体来看,腾讯云oracle并不是只有专业DBA才能驾驭的高门槛方案。只要你先明确需求,完成基础网络和资源规划,再按步骤进行安装、监听配置、账号创建与连接测试,就能 relatively 快速地建立起可用环境。对于个人学习者,它提供了更真实的企业级实践场景;对于中小企业,它也能作为测试、迁移和业务支撑的重要基础设施。
真正的关键不在于一次性掌握所有高级功能,而在于从部署成功开始,逐步形成规范的使用习惯,包括权限管理、备份策略、性能观察和成本控制。把这些基础打牢,你对Oracle的理解就不会停留在“会装会连”的层面,而是能真正把它用起来、用稳定。对于想快速入门的用户来说,这正是学习腾讯云oracle最值得投入的方向。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/187695.html